You really don't need to know what pulldown means in this instance - the 800 series plasmas offer 'true' 24fps support, Paired with a profile 2.0 Blu-ray player of the BD50's ilk and (unless something goes horribly wrong with Pana's quality control) you should have a judder-free Full HD experience.
